C. Adam Toney Team of the Week – Valley Boys Basketball

WOAY – Valley is the last remaining unbeaten boys basketball team in Southern West Virginia, as the Greyhounds have picked up where they left off in 2016-17.

Qualifying for the Class A state tournament last March, the team returned many of the key contributors from that squad, and have continued to play at a high level.

The Greyhounds have won two games this week in come-from-behind efforts at the Big Atlantic Classic, defeating Van 69-59, before a 52-50 win over Pocahontas County. Spencer Dean, in particular, had 53 points combined in the two games, including the game-winner against the Warriors.

Valley is scheduled to host Summers County on Friday.
